The official January 2026 payment schedule has been made public by the Social Security Administration. Four distinct Wednesdays will see the distribution of monies to millions of recipients.
Two important personal considerations determine the precise timing of your deposit. Social Security retirement and disability benefits are covered by this schedule. Due to a holiday, Supplemental Security Income payments are made on a different, advanced schedule.
Your birthdate is the main determinant of your Social Security payout in January 2026. The SSA plan divides payouts across three Wednesdays. You should anticipate receiving your payout on Wednesday, January 14 if your birthday comes between the first and tenth of any given month. On Wednesday, January 21, those born between January 11 and January 20 will receive their payout.
Funds are distributed last, on Wednesday, January 28, to beneficiaries whose birthdays fall between the 21st and the 31st. Millions of payments are distributed more effectively thanks to this staggered system.

Social Security Payment Schedule for January 2026: When will the funds arrive?
The Social Security payment schedule for January 2026 states that the funds will be deposited into your bank account on four different dates.
Social Security payments to those who have been receiving them since before May 1997 are made on Friday, January 2.
Social Security benefits for anyone born between January 1st and January 10th are due on Wednesday, January 14.
Social Security benefits for anyone born between January 11 and January 20 are due on Wednesday, January 21.
Social Security benefits for individuals born between January 21 and January 31 are paid on Wednesday, January 28.

7.5 million Americans will get SSI benefit payments
Due to January 1 being a federal holiday, the SSI payment for January will be made on Wednesday, December 31. Since February 1st falls on a Sunday, the SSI payment for February will be made on Saturday, January 31.
When the first of the month falls on a weekend or Federal holiday, the payment is made on the prior business day at the end of the previous month,” according to the Social Security Administration.
